Plan introduced this education methodology back in 1999 in state schools in rural Guatemala. The concept of active schools is to train teachers to teach mixed school levels in an participatory way. In the majority of schools in rural Guatemala, there are several school levels in one same class. Plan provides the teacher training and school materials. There are now 350 Active Schools in rural Guatemala, teaching 3,500 children. Children are taught in both indigenous Q'chi and Spanish. The school we filmed was in the district of Alta Verapaz.
